MR. MASSEY AT TIMARU.
REQUEST FOR WORKERS' HOMES. (By iftlesfapft.—Press Association.) Timaru, March 26. -The Eight Hon. W. F. Massey, Prims Minister, passed through timaru this morning, and'was welcomed at the station hy s prominent citizens. The Prime- Minister was urged by Mr. J. Craigie, M.P., to provide more woife Ors' 'tones at Tinianv-i stating that those already provided 'were a success. Mr. Massoy said'.that' the fund, was limited, and must' bo spread over the Dominion..
